I have a big problem, seriously this has me exceedingly demotivated and very worried.

My problem is that I had been bulking, I'd been reading everyones posts here about how food is the best anabolic substance and how they eat so much food. For four months I piled in the food, taking in 350+grams of protein a day and averaging 5000kcal, I went from 196lbs to 218lbs. Along this journey I added fat, I want to be big and buff looking but being a strong fat guy was deffinately not my agenda.

So at 218lbs I started a diet, I went down to 2500kcal a day started taking a thermogenic and incorporating sprints into my training. What got me worried was that at 218lbs an electrical impedance machine read me as being 26.0% body fat, this really upset me, the majority of my gains had been fat, shit I don't need to go to the gym 3-4 times a week to put on fat.

After 4 weeks of dieting and being really strict always having 2200-2500kcal, taking flax oil and fish oil and having 250g of protein I weighed myself and got my body fat measured. I weighed 200lbs, yay 18lbs lost, but my body fat went up to 29%. I could have cried, seriously it was like being spat at by all the training I had done and the carefullness of my diet. My only way out is if the electrical impedance machine was incorrect, otherwise I lost a load of muscle and actually gained fat, I am not sure if many know how I feel having this happen.

I feel pretty bad right now and have no idea what to do, I look in the mirror and I'm sure I look better, but it's probably just my mind seeing what I want to see.

Problem with electoempedance machine is it is based on water content for transmisivity. If you are dehydrated a little they won't work right. If you have a lot of muscle mass they don't work right. If you have worked out within 12 hours they don't work right. Basically unless you are a lazy water dweller they don't work right. If you want to know your bodyfat either get a dunk test or find someone who really knows what they are doing with calipers. Then do it two more times over a couple of days and average the info together. Trust me I saw a girl use the electro and her body fat was like %4 with the calipers it was %16 which is much more realistic. Also look in the mirror that is a better guage of your body than any machine ever will be.

If he is concerned with body composition...why wouldn't he get it tested. Having said that I would find a more accurate way than the one he is using now...like hydrostatic weighing or a bod pod. At the very least find a "trainer" to use caliper...the number he gets might not be accurate, but as long as they measure in the same place every time the delta (change in composition) will be and thats all that really matters.

First, take a deep breath bro. Second, do you think you look better? That's all that matters ...

The bodyfat measuring techniques can be very wrong. Did you measure things like your waist before and after? Did you take pictures?

From now on just take pictures to see your progress, don't depend so much on these bodyfat measuring tools unless you have a real "expert" use a 9point calliper test on you.
